Output bf4054903f0ea5ed82afaeb6230c9d4c8e515ccd387d4ecdccef0e943c104200:2

value
269663
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5f224e5dc9c9a1d6f73d474a359e94316252f72 OP_EQUAL
address
3MCFvsai5n9b7FqS44N68oYWJhcmo12hXe
transaction
bf4054903f0ea5ed82afaeb6230c9d4c8e515ccd387d4ecdccef0e943c104200
spent
true